Inscríbete en LibraryThing para averiguar si este libro te gustará. Actualmente no hay Conversaciones sobre este libro. This is the "Multilingual Edition" (English, Spanish, French, German). Soon after I bought this book, I realized that the same editors came up with "The Firefly Five-Language Visual Dictionary" (0-02-578115-4). Both books use the same set of digital images. It appears that the images either originally came from, or ended up at this Canadian site, which licences them: http://www.qadigital.com/ Even though there are a few pages in this 4-language edition that are not in the 5-language edition, I highly recommend that you pick the latter. Besides offering another language (Italian), it has a large number of new images (25,000 terms in this one, 35,000 in the Firefly). Strangely, the list price for this volume is higher than that of the Firefly. Steer clear (unless the price is right)! sin reseñas | añadir una reseña
Defines more than 25,000 words using colour illustrations - from the parts of a cathedral to the interior of a cockpit. The correct terms for the components of objects (such as the parts of a sailboat) are provided, along with the various types within any category (such as a schooner or a ketch). You name it, this book has it. From clothing to tools, from vegetables to clothing, items are listed as to what type and then broken down into styles. Find out what the inside of a ship or locomotive looks like. See how a house is constructed and even what the inside of a castle is like. This book is fun to read when you don’t need an answer.
No one should be without this book in his or her home library. ( )
